Steven Leong is an established professional Malaysian photographer here he is based in Kuala Lumpur in Malaysia. Steven is known to be open to different types of assignments where he is open to new challenges when required. He has been involved in numerous types of photography where his experience is very diverse that had previously covered the likes of editorial work for magazines, wedding photography, product shooting, fashion shows as well as in sports. His current works are very much into the less conventional where he has since been involved with travel and event shooting while he also likes nature, landscapes and macro photography in his own non-professional capacity.
He is the Official Photographer for the Asian Paralympic Committee while he is involved with golf photography. His involvement with the Paralympic Committee has enabled him to expand his photography skills and techniques in covering almost all the Paralympic events at the Asian and ASEAN Para Games. One of his photos was also recently selected by the WPJA (Wedding Photojournalist Association) for the 1st prize for lit portraits during their Q3 2011 competition last year, an accolade not easily garnered by many Malaysian photographers.

As a photographer, his works have since been published in various newspapers and magazines like Nanyang Shang Pau, The Star, New Straits Times, China Press, Asia Photography, Building & Investments, The Golf Digest, Bridal Guide and others. He has since worked with various corporate companies that include Canon Malaysia, Khazanah Nasional, Maxis Communications, Raffles Design Institute and many more.
